conciliatory

US /kənˈsɪl.i.ə.tɔːr.i/
UK /kənˈsɪl.i.ə.tər.i/

Adjective

intended or likely to placate or pacify

Example:
The company made a conciliatory gesture by offering a refund.
His tone was conciliatory, aiming to calm the heated discussion.
